Seasonal Upkeep Tips



Assessing your tree's needs throughout the year is crucial for its wellness and long life. To maintain your trees in top condition, comply with these seasonal maintenance tips.

In springtime, focus on trimming to remove dead or broken branches and motivate brand-new development.

Summer requires normal watering, particularly throughout droughts, to ensure your tree remains hydrated.

As fall methods, watch out for very early indications of disease or anxiety, and consider applying compost to safeguard the roots during wintertime.

In wintertime, be cautious when eliminating snow from branches to prevent breakage, and continue to monitor your tree's overall health and wellness.



Keep in mind to change your treatment routine based on the certain needs of your tree species and local climate. By remaining alert and positive throughout the periods, you can assist your trees flourish and grow for years to come.

Post-Removal Tree Care



To ensure the health and wellness of your landscape even after tree elimination, appropriate post-removal treatment is necessary. After a tree is gotten rid of, it's important to fill up the staying hole with topsoil and small it to stop settling. This will certainly aid maintain the integrity of the ground and protect against potential risks in the future.

Take into consideration growing new plant life in place of the gotten rid of tree to recover the balance and aesthetic appeals of your landscape. Frequently water the area to advertise the development of brand-new plants and protect against soil erosion.

Examine the surrounding trees for any signs of disease or anxiety that may have been brought on by the removed tree. Keep an eye out for pests that could've been attracted to the previous tree and take safety nets to shield the staying vegetation.

If essential, speak with an expert arborist to assess the impact of the removal on the bordering trees and determine any extra care required. By complying with these post-removal care actions, you can ensure the ongoing health and wellness and beauty of your landscape.
